The Role of Indigo Black Powder Manufacturers in Modern Industries
Indigo black powder, also known as indigo dye, has a rich history that dates back thousands of years. Originally derived from the indigo plant, this pigment has played a vital role in various industries, particularly in textiles and art. Today, indigo black powder manufacturers are essential players in meeting the global demand for this versatile and vibrant dye.
The primary application of indigo black powder is in the textile industry, where it is used to dye fabrics such as cotton, wool, and silk. The deep blue hue imparted by indigo is not only aesthetically pleasing but also has a cultural significance in many societies around the world. For instance, indigo-dyed garments, like blue jeans, have become a staple in modern fashion, symbolizing casual style and durability. As a result, the demand for high-quality indigo dye remains high, prompting manufacturers to innovate and improve their production processes.
Manufacturers of indigo black powder face several challenges, including environmental regulations and the need for sustainable practices. Traditional methods of indigo extraction and production can be resource-intensive and harmful to the environment. Consequently, many manufacturers are shifting towards more sustainable practices, such as using bio-based materials and adopting eco-friendly production techniques. This shift not only helps reduce the environmental impact but also appeals to an increasingly eco-conscious consumer base.
Moreover, advancements in technology have allowed indigo black powder manufacturers to produce synthetic alternatives that mimic the properties of natural indigo. These synthetic dyes offer consistency in color and are often more cost-effective than their natural counterparts. However, the growing preference for organic and natural products among consumers is pushing manufacturers to balance the production of both synthetic and natural indigo.
The global market for indigo black powder is also influenced by trends in fashion, art, and design. With the rise of artisanal and handcrafted products, there is a renewed interest in traditional dyeing techniques and the use of natural dyes. Manufacturers are finding ways to educate consumers about the benefits of natural indigo, including its biodegradable properties and lower toxicity compared to synthetic dyes.
In conclusion, indigo black powder manufacturers play a crucial role in the interplay between tradition and innovation. By embracing sustainable practices and adapting to changing market demands, they contribute to the preservation of a culturally significant dye while ensuring its relevance in modern industries. As we move forward, the collaboration between manufacturers, designers, and consumers will define the future of indigo dye, making it a timeless choice for generations to come.

Bromo Indigo; Vat Bromo-Indigo; C.I.Vat Blue 5
1.Name: Bromo indigo; Vat bromo-indigo; C.I.Vat blue 5;
2.Structure formula:
3.Molecule formula: C16H6Br4N2O2
4.CAS No.: 2475-31-2
5.HS code: 3204151000 6.Major usage and instruction: Be mainly used to dye cotton fabrics.
Indigo Blue Vat Blue
1.Name: indigo blue,vat blue 1,
2.Structure formula:
3.Molecule formula: C16H10N2O2
4.. CAS No.: 482-89-3
5.Molecule weight: 262.62
6.HS code: 3204151000
7.Major usage and instruction: Be mainly used to dye cotton fabrics.
